A Brief History of Shipping Containers
Shipping containers transformed the transport of goods when they were first introduced in the 1950s. Before their adoption, cargo transport mishandled, frequently requiring numerous managing processes that might result in harm and theft. The standardized container design permitted seamless loading, dumping, and stacking onto ships, trucks, and trains. Today, their importance continues to grow alongside the increase of global trade, e-commerce, and logistics networks.
Kinds Of New Shipping Containers
The contemporary shipping container comes in different sizes and types, each designed for specific functions. A few of the new competitors in the market include:
Container TypeDescriptionTypical UsesStandard Dry BoxMost typical, used for general cargo.Clothes, electronic devices, equipmentReefer ContainerTemperature-controlled for disposable items.Food, pharmaceuticalsOpen Top ContainerAccessible from the top; ideal for large products.Machinery, construction productsFlat Rack ContainerCreated for heavy loads that need to be secured.Cars, heavy equipmentTank ContainerUsed for carrying liquids and gases.Chemicals, food, and drinksHigh Cube ContainerTaller than basic containers, providing more volume.Bulk products, construction materialsVentilated ContainerGeared up with ventilation for natural materials.Logs, fruits, veggiesInsulated ContainerMaintains internal temperature level, but not refrigerated.Pharmaceuticals, sensitive productsDevelopments in Shipping Container Design
Recent innovations in shipping containers focus on boosting security, reducing expenses, and improving ecological footprints. Some significant developments consist of:
Smart Technology Integration: Many new Shipping Container Design (http://1.117.67.95:3000/conex-containers8784) containers are equipped with GPS and IoT sensors, permitting real-time tracking of location and conditions. This innovation also assists in monitoring temperature level, humidity, and tampering.
Sustainable Materials: Advances in products science have caused the development of containers made from environment-friendly products, reducing the ecological effect associated with shipping.
Modular Designs: These containers are developed for simple reconfiguration, enabling them to be adapted for numerous uses, from retail spaces to emergency situation shelters.
Energy Efficiency: New styles include functions that decrease energy intake, such as solar panels installed on the roofs of refrigerated containers.
Enhanced Security Features: With rising cargo theft, innovations like biometric locks and advanced locking systems are becoming more common.

Frequently Asked Questions About New Shipping Containers
Q: How do wise shipping containers work?A: Smart shipping containers are geared up with sensing units and GPS gadgets that offer real-time information on location, temperature level, and humidity. This information can be accessed from another location by means of the internet.
Q: Are new shipping containers more pricey than traditional ones?A: While the preliminary investment may be higher for clever and specific containers, the long-term benefits, such as decreased operational expenses and increased performance, can exceed the costs.
Q: Can shipping containers be reused?A: Yes, shipping containers can be repurposed for different applications, consisting of retail spaces, homes, and workplaces. Their sturdiness makes them ideal for multiple usages beyond transport.
Q: What are the ecological advantages of new shipping containers?A: New shipping containers often use sustainable products and energy-efficient designs, lowering their ecological effect. In addition, they make it possible for better stock management, lessening waste during transport.
Q: Do new shipping containers comply with international shipping policies?A: Yes, a lot of new shipping containers are developed to meet global safety and durability requirements. However, business must remain notified about differing policies that may use in different countries.
